Default help? Car wont start

08 IS250

Tried to start the car, does not turn over. Has dash lights, radio works, windows go up/down. I do notice that the battery light does not come on in ACC. The car only attempts too turn over (once) but only lasts for 1-2 secs, and ill lose the battery light. After that car doesn't attempt to turn over at all.

Checked:
-New battery (testing at 12.6v) - attempted to jump start no luck either
- check fuses (all worked)
-battery in key has been replace

could it be:
altenator? or even bad connection?
fusible link?
ecu?

Again car only attempts to start (once) if battery light is on in ACC mode. Im assuming electrical, but not sure? where should I start to look next?


Thanks in advance.
